Financial Preparedness
A simplified home-buying process always starts with financial readiness. Before diving into the search, prospective buyers should assess their financial health. This includes checking credit scores, understanding mortgage options, and setting a realistic budget. Meeting with a financial advisor or mortgage broker can provide clarity and help set expectations. By securing pre-approval for a mortgage, buyers not only streamline their search but also enhance their appeal to sellers, making the negotiation process more straightforward.

Conducting Thorough Inspections
Once a suitable property is found, conducting a thorough home inspection is crucial. This step ensures that there are no hidden surprises after the purchase is complete. A professional inspector can identify potential issues such as structural problems, electrical faults, or plumbing concerns. Understanding the condition of the property beforehand allows buyers to make informed decisions and negotiate repairs or price adjustments if necessary. Finalizing the Purchase
Once all inspections and negotiations are satisfactorily completed, the next step is closing the deal. This involves finalizing the mortgage, signing the necessary legal documents, and transferring ownership. It is essential to review all paperwork carefully and ensure that all terms and conditions are clearly understood. Engaging a competent real estate attorney to oversee this process can provide peace of mind, ensuring that all legal aspects are correctly handled and that there are no last-minute surprises.
